Clark Door is a family-owned company that designs, manufactures, services and installs a wide range of specialist doors; including acoustic, fire-rated, temperature-controlled and industrial doors. The company’s doors are designed and manufactured in Carlisle, Cumbria and are exported to more than 45 countries worldwide.

Clark Door has a long heritage having been established for more than 100 years and enjoys an excellent reputation for providing custom door solutions for the most challenging of projects. The company’s highly engineered door solutions sit at the heart of many prestigious buildings including the Royal Opera House London, the Qatar National Convention Centre and NFL Los Angeles, to name a few. In 2023, the business was delighted to be awarded the King's Award for Enterprise: International Trade, in recognition of its achievements in international markets. This was after already winning the Queen's Award in 2020.

We have an exciting opportunity for 2 Material Handlers to join the team in our Carlisle factory reporting to the Factory Manager.

**Overall Job Purpose**
- Offloading and loading delivery wagons
- Receiving deliveries and checking goods in
- Transporting materials to different areas of the factory
- Restocking stores
- Collecting goods from suppliers, locally and nationally
- Making up and packing production and installation kits
- Maintaining stock levels
- Performing stocktakes
- Using manual handling equipment safely
- Operating a forklift

**Skills and Experience**:

- Driving Licence (Essential)
- Fork Lift Truck Licence (desireable)
- Previous materials handling or warehousing experience would be an advantage
- Previous experience of operating a forklift truck (desirable)
- Keen eye for detail and accuracy
- Ability to work on own initiative and as part of a team
- Strong communication skills
